Simple console application made in C# for loading Nvidia unsigned driver.
DifferentSLIAutoLoader is made for use with DifferentSLIAuto patch. It's a simple console application made in C# that allow you to load unsigned GPU driver without using Test Mode.
- Install original Nvidia Driver.
- Download DifferentSLIAutoLoader from Github and extract it.
- Copy nvlddmkm.sys from System32 to DifferentSLIAuto patch folder. You can search for "nvlddmkm" in System32 folder or open Device Manager and open GPU details, Driver tab, Driver details button and look for file there.
- Patch nvlddmkm.sys with DifferentSLIAuto.exe or HexEditor (depending on version of driver).
- Boot into safe mode.
- Change the driver in System32 to the modified one.
- Reboot computer.
- Go to DifferetnSLIAutoLoader folder and run DifferentSLIAutoTools.exe.
- Click "Load driver" button.
- Go to Nvidia Control Panel and turn on SLI.
- Go back to DifferentSLIAutoTools and click "Re-enable DSE" button.
- Find Install script in DifferentSLIAutoLoader folder and run it as Admin.
- Success!
If you move DifferetnSLIAutoLoader somewhere else on your PC, you need to run install script again to update location.
To find what you need to edit in HexEditor, head over to techpowerup forum:
https://www.techpowerup.com/forums/threads/sli-with-different-cards.158907/page-121#post-3987274
https://www.techpowerup.com/forums/threads/sli-with-different-cards.158907/page-121#post-3988487
DSEFix by hfiref0x: https://github.com/hfiref0x/DSEFix
Shark by blindtiger: https://github.com/9176324/Shark
DevManView by NirSoft: https://www.nirsoft.net/utils/device_manager_view.html